What Exactly is Double Construction?

First things first, let's break down what makes a "double construction" down comforter special. Think of it like a well-built suit – it has layers, and each layer serves a purpose.

  • The Outer Shell (Face Fabric): This is the part you touch directly. In a double construction comforter, this outer layer is often made from a high-quality, durable, and soft fabric, like a premium cotton blend or a tightly woven polyester. Its job is to protect the down fill, keep it contained, and provide a smooth, comfortable surface against your skin. It needs to be breathable to prevent moisture buildup.
  • The Inner Core (Fill Power Down): This is the heart and soul of the comforter – the down filling. Down is known for its exceptional warmth-to-weight ratio and ability to trap air. In a double construction, the down filling is typically of a higher grade, often with a high fill power (we'll get into what that means in a moment). This core provides the bulk of the warmth and fluffiness.
  • The Bonding Layer (Tuck-in Tape): This is the secret sauce! This is usually a thin, often canvas-like strip sewn between the outer shell and the down filling. Its primary function is to act as a barrier, preventing the down clusters from shifting excessively and ensuring the comforter maintains its shape and loft over time. It also helps in evenly distributing the warmth.

Why Double Construction Rocks:

Compared to single construction comforters (where the down is just loose in the shell without a tuck-in tape), double construction offers:

  • Better Shape Retention: Less shifting means the comforter stays fluffed up longer.
  • More Even Temperature Distribution: The down doesn't clump, so you don't get cold spots.
  • Higher Durability: The reinforced structure makes it less likely to lose its shape or have fill shift out over time.
  • Enhanced Comfort: The combination of a good shell and well-behaved down creates a plush, non-itchy, and supportive feel.

Renovation: Giving Your Old Comforter a Second Life

Got an old comforter that's still in decent shape but maybe lacks that 'wow' factor? Or perhaps it's ripped, stained, or just doesn't fit your bed anymore? Renovation is a fantastic way to extend the life of your bedding investment and be more eco-friendly.

What Renovation Typically Involves:

  • Cleaning: This is crucial. The comforter needs a deep, professional clean to remove any accumulated dirt, oils, dust mites, and unpleasant odors. Special down washes are used to maintain the integrity of the feathers.
  • Repair: Minor tears or loose seams can be meticulously patched. If the comforter has lost significant fill (a common issue with older down comforters), it can be refilled.
  • Recladding (Optional): This is where the magic happens for customization. You can replace the entire outer shell (the fabric) with a new, higher-quality material. This is a significant upgrade but offers a completely new look and feel.
  • Re-Tuck-in: If the original tuck-in tape is damaged or ineffective, it can be replaced or reinstalled to improve shape retention.
  • Custom Sizing (If Needed): If the comforter has stretched or shrunk, sometimes it's possible to re-size it, though this isn't always feasible.

Benefits of Renovation:

  • Cost-Effective: Much cheaper than buying a brand new one.
  • Eco-Friendly: Reduces textile waste.
  • Personalized Upgrade: Recladding allows you to choose your preferred fabric feel and aesthetic.
  • Restores Comfort and Functionality: A well-renovated comforter can feel like new.

Customization: Your Dream Comforter, Designed for You

Why settle for standard sizes, fills, and fabrics when you can have a comforter tailor-made? Customization is all about personal preference and specific needs.

What Can You Customize?

  • Size: Beyond standard Twin, Full, Queen, King, California King. Think larger throws, unique bed sizes, or even specific dimensions for your exact mattress.
  • Fill Power: Choose the warmth level. Lower fill power (e.g., 500-600) is lighter and suitable for warmer climates or people who sleep hot. Higher fill power (e.g., 700-800+, sometimes even higher) provides more warmth and loft for colder conditions or those who like a fluffier feel. Down can range significantly in fill power.
  • Fill Weight (Optional): While fill power measures efficiency, total grams of down can also be specified for a desired level of warmth and body.
  • Shell Fabric: Choose from various materials:
    • Cotton: Natural, breathable, hypoallergenic. Often a percale or sateen weave for different feels.
    • Bamboo: Soft, breathable, sustainable.
    • Silk: Luxurious, temperature-regulating, hypoallergenic.
    • Microfiber/Polyester Blends: Often more durable, wrinkle-resistant, and stain-resistant than natural fibers. Can feel softer initially but may not breathe as well.
  • Color: Match your bedroom decor perfectly.
  • Decorative Touches: Some custom comforters allow for piping, specific stitching patterns, or even personalized monograms.

Why Customize?

  • Perfect Fit: Especially for unique bed sizes or if your existing comforter doesn't drape nicely.
  • Optimal Warmth: Tailor the fill power and weight to your climate and body temperature.
  • Desired Feel: Choose the exact fabric that suits your comfort and sensitivities (e.g., sensitive skin might prefer silk or bamboo).
  • Personal Style: Make a statement with a unique color or design element.
  • Longevity: A well-constructed custom comforter, especially one with double construction, is built to last.
